Merzouga is a village in the Sahara Desert in Morocco, on the edge of Erg Chebbi, a 50-km long and 5-km wide set of sand dunes that reach up to 350 m above the plain and 808 m above sea level.

Merzouga is a village in southeastern Morocco. The village is near the Erg Chebbi dunes, among the tallest in the Sahara. It is about 35 kilometres (22 mi) southeast of Rissani, about 55 kilometres (34 mi) from Erfoud and about 50 kilometres (31 mi) from the Algerian border. Some of the other villages near the dunes are Hassilabied, Tanamoust, Takoujt, Khamlia, and Tisserdmine. Rissani is the closest city of significant size, at a distance of 42 kilometres (26 mi).
